The phenomenon of local coastal winds can be observed in various regions around the world, particularly in areas where land meets the sea. These winds play a crucial role in shaping the local climate and weather patterns, making them an essential subject of study for meteorologists and environmental scientists alike. Understanding local coastal winds is not only important for predicting weather changes but also for various human activities such as fishing, sailing, and tourism.To begin with, local coastal winds are primarily generated due to the differential heating between land and water. During the day, the sun heats the land more quickly than it heats the ocean. As the land warms up, the air above it also becomes warmer and rises, creating an area of low pressure. Meanwhile, the cooler, denser air over the ocean creates an area of high pressure. This difference in pressure causes the cooler air from the ocean to move toward the land, resulting in a breeze known as a sea breeze. Conversely, during the night, the land cools down faster than the ocean, leading to a land breeze as the cooler air moves from the land towards the sea.These local coastal winds can vary significantly in strength and direction depending on the geographical features of the coastline. For instance, in some areas, the presence of mountains or cliffs can funnel the winds, increasing their speed and intensity. In contrast, flat coastal regions may experience gentler breezes.
